Using an effective theory approach, we calculate the neutron electric dipole moment (nEDM) in the minimal left-right symmetric model with both explicit and spontaneous CP violations.
- We integrate out heavy particles to obtain flavor-neutral CP-violating effective Lagrangian.
- We run the Wilson coefficients from the electroweak scale to the hadronic scale using one-loop renormalization group equations.
- Using the state-of-the-art hadronic matrix elements, we obtain the nEDM as a function of right-handed W-boson mass and CP-violating parameters.
